The Landscape of Painkiller Prescriptions
Painkillers, also known as analgesics, can be categorized into three main groups:

Non-Opioid Analgesics: These include over-the-counter (OTC) medications like acetaminophen (Tylenol) and n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s) such as ibuprofen (Advil) and naproxen (Aleve).

Opioid Analgesics: Prescribed for moderate to extreme pain. Examples include codeine, oxycodone (OxyContin), and hydromorphone (Dilaudid).

Adjuvant Medications: These are not primarily developed for pain relief however can assist manage chronic pain. Typical examples consist of certain antidepressants (e.g., amitriptyline) and anticonvulsants (e.g., gabapentin).

The choice to recommend a specific painkiller typically depends upon the type of pain, its seriousness, patient history, and the capacity for abuse.

In current years, the patterns surrounding painkiller prescriptions have actually shifted considerably. According to the CDC, the prescription rate for opioids peaked in 2012 and has considering that decreased. This shift is mainly credited to increased awareness of the dangers connected with opioids and the introduction of stricter recommending guidelines.

How do I understand if I need a prescription painkiller?
If over-the-counter pain relief approaches are insufficient for Original-Schmerzmittel managing your pain, seek advice from a health care specialist. They will assess your condition and determine if a prescription is needed.
2. Are opioids the only option for severe pain?
No, there are alternative treatments consisting of non-opioid medications, physical treatment, and interventional treatments. Your provider can assist design a treatment plan that fits your requirements.
3. What actions can I take if I'm concerned about addiction?
Discuss your interest in your healthcare service provider honestly. They can assist you comprehend your threats and check out alternative pain management strategies.
4. What should I do if I experience side impacts from painkillers?
Report any troubling side impacts to your physician immediately. They might change the dosage or switch you to a various medication to reduce negative results.
5. What are some non-pharmacological choices for pain management?
Alternatives consist of physical therapy, acupuncture, cognitive-behavioral treatment, and mindfulness methods.
